已知类Time的定义如下:class Time { /

已知类Time的定义如下:

class Time { //时间类
private:
    int hour , minute , second ;//时、分、秒
public :
    Time ( int h , int m , int s ) : hour( h ), minute( m ), second( s ) { }
    ____________{
        switch ( index ) {
            case 0 :
                return hour;
            case 1:
                return minute;
            default:
                return second;
        }
    }
};

其中横线处应为下标访问运算符[]的重载函数的函数头,横线处应填入 的代码是( )。

答案
B
解析

函数重载的基本形式是:<返回类型><函数名>(<形参列表>),返回 类型应为int,只需要一个形参index。

题目信息

题号:7730
题型:单选题
知识点:计算机二级
难度:普通